This depends. If your Emacs has base64 support compiled in, in C code, then I think there is no way to change that. But if base64 is not in C, then see the file base64.el. It allows you to define encoding/decoding commands. > I'm not sure why Gnus (v.5.8.7 on Xemacs 21.1 patch 14) uses so much > memory even if the file is loaded twice during unpacking.
